Ingredients for Cheesy Beef Tater Tot Casserole
Main Ingredients
- 2/3 cup Condensed Cream of Mushroom Soup
- 1 teaspoon onion powder
- 1/4 cup sour cream
- 32 ounces frozen tater tots
- 1/2 pound ground beef (lean 85/15)
- 1/2 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ese, split in half
- 1 cup sweet corn
- 1/3 cup whole milk
- 1/2 cup crispy cooked bacon bits

How to Make Cheesy Beef Tater Tot Casserole
Step 1: Heat up oven
Preheat oven to 375 degrees Fahrenheit.
Step 2: Brown the beef
Cook the ground beef in a large skillet over medium heat until browned.
Step 3: Combine everything
Combine corn, mushroom soup, half of the cheese, milk, sour cream, onion powder, pepper, and bacon crumbles in a pot. Stir until well mixed.
Step 4: Layer your dish
Transfer the beef mixture into a 9×13 pan, sprinkle with cheese, and arrange the tater tots on top.
Step 5: Finish with cheese
Once baked uncovered for 40-45 minutes, sprinkle remaining cheese on top and bake for an additional 5 minutes.
Storage Tips
To store the Tasty Beef Tot Bake, you have a few options depending on your needs. If you have leftovers and plan to consume them within a few days, you can simply cover the casserole dish with foil or transfer the leftovers to an airtight container. Store it in the refrigerator, and it should stay good for up to 3-4 days. When reheating, make sure to cover the dish with foil to prevent the tots from becoming too crispy.
If you want to store the Tasty Beef Tot Bake for a longer period, you can freeze it. Once the casserole has cooled completely, wrap the dish tightly with plastic wrap and then aluminum foil before placing it in the freezer. The frozen casserole can last for about a month. To reheat a frozen casserole, let it thaw overnight in the refrigerator. When ready to heat, cover the dish with foil and bake until it’s heated through. This method helps maintain the flavors and textures of the dish when reheating.
Ingredient Substitutions
For the Tasty Beef Tot Bake, there are a few ingredient substitutions you can make based on personal preferences or dietary restrictions. If you prefer a different type of protein, you can substitute the ground beef with ground turkey or ground chicken for a lighter option. Make sure to adjust the seasoning as needed to complement the different meat.
If you are looking to make the dish vegetarian, you can omit the ground beef altogether and add more vegetables like bell peppers, zucchini, or mushrooms to bulk up the filling. You can also consider adding meat alternatives like crumbled tofu or plant-based ground “beef” for a flavorful twist.
For a healthier twist, you can swap the condensed cream of mushroom soup for a homemade version using low-sodium broth and a roux made with whole wheat flour or a gluten-free flour alternative. Similarly, you can use reduced-fat cheddar cheese or a plant-based cheese substitute to lower the overall fat content while still keeping the dish creamy and flavorful.

FAQs for Cheesy Beef Tater Tot Casserole
Can I use ground turkey instead of ground beef in this recipe?
Yes, you can substitute ground turkey for the ground beef in this recipe if you prefer a leaner option. Just be aware that ground turkey may result in a slightly different flavor compared to the original beef version.
Can I make this recipe vegetarian?
Yes, you can make a vegetarian version of this casserole by using plant-based ground “beef” crumbles or extra vegetables like bell peppers, zucchini, or mushrooms instead of the ground beef. You can also explore vegetarian cream of mushroom soup options to maintain the creamy texture.
How can I prevent the tater tots from getting soggy?
To ensure that the tater tots stay crispy on top, make sure to spread the beef mixture evenly in the baking dish and arrange the tater tots in a single layer on top. This allows the tots to crisp up properly in the oven. Additionally, you can consider baking the tater tots separately for a few minutes before adding them to the casserole to help maintain their crunchiness.
Can I prepare this casserole ahead of time?
Yes, you can prepare this casserole ahead of time. You can assemble the dish up to the point of baking, cover it tightly, and refrigerate it overnight. When ready to bake, allow the casserole to come to room temperature for about 30 minutes before placing it in the oven. Adjust the baking time as needed to ensure it heats through completely.
